RMBC are committed to improving the economic prospects of our tenants and residents. The RMBC Supported Employment Team assist people to learn new skills, remove the barriers that are preventing them from working and support people to gain meaningful employment through the DWP funded Connect to Work project

The Employer Engagement Officer will develop and maintain strong relationships with local employers to create sustainable employment opportunities for individuals supported by our services. This role is key to bridging the gap between job seekers and businesses, ensuring mutual benefit and long-term success.

The Employer Engagement Officer plays a pivotal role in creating inclusive employment opportunities for individuals with disabilities, health conditions, or other barriers to work. This position focuses on building strong, sustainable partnerships with local employers to promote diversity and equality in the workplace.

The role involves advocating for supported employment principles, educating employers on the benefits of hiring inclusively, and ensuring that job roles are adapted to meet both business needs and individual capabilities.

By working collaboratively with employers, job coaches, and candidates, the Employer Engagement Officer helps remove barriers, implement reasonable adjustments, and foster environments where every individual can thrive.

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
